Output 827fc8308f6328938496f6df71b7cfb5561fa62977248aa4eed3d9a744ad25b1:0

value
2010236
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44eea557e7c255baaf2264cacbaca236c13f1a0e OP_EQUALVERIFY OP_CHECKSIG
address
17HUqT86tBEaZkcF25FrcofvpHzDYWLA5q
transaction
827fc8308f6328938496f6df71b7cfb5561fa62977248aa4eed3d9a744ad25b1
spent
true